公司现有框架需要复杂解决需求,领导决定采用调用webService方法实现增删改查。
1)新建Android工程,引入下载好的ksoap2-android类库
重点就在这个库,因为项目有很多jar包,删除重复jar包过程中,一定别着急,慢慢删除,多了虽然不报错但是调用不成功。
这里注意:(android studio开发)build中有个intermediates下面的exploded-aar下面有个很深的jar包,class。jar里面有个解析类和这个包重复。
2)引后调用方法,命名空间等怎么找见
http://blog.csdn.net/lyq8479/article/details/6420398
这里要介绍SOAP版本:确定不了的用11.
现在Axis、Axis2都是同时支持SOAP1.1和SOAP1.2的。即在服务器端发布一个WebService服务之后,客户端既可以通过SOAP1.1版本来访问服务器的服务,也可以通过SOAP1.2版本来访问服务器的服务。
如果客户端不指定SOAP版本,则无论是用Axis还是Axis2编写的客户端,默认使用的都是SOAP1.1版本,
3)还有就是调用方法不带?wsdl。
暂时就这么多。